i2s 接口怎么用 SCCB传输协议。I2C协议,I2S这3种协议的差异?
SCCB传输协议。I2C协议,I2S这3种协议的差异?
SCCB可用作I2C,但不能连续使用。
I2S是音频。这和这两个人无关。SCCB是一种简化的I2C协议。SCCB的总线时序与I2C基本相同,其响应信号ack称为传输单元的第9位,分为不关心和Na。SCCB没有重复启动的概念,因此在SCCB的读取周期中,当主机发送片上寄存器地址时,必须发送总线停止条件。否则,在发送读取命令时,从机将不会生成不关心响应信号。I2S是飞利浦为数字音频设备之间的音频数据传输而开发的总线标准。I2S协议规定左信道信息在高电平传输,右信道信息在低电平传输。I2C可以用来代替标准的并行总线,连接各种集成电路和功能模块。
i2s接口怎么用?
I2S接口概述
I2S或I2S(IC间声音或集成芯片间声音)是飞利浦(现在的NXP)于1986年开发的接口标准,用于在音频IC或设备之间传输数字PCM信息。I2S常用于各种音频源的音频DAC。由于I2S单独传输信号和时钟,其抖动失真很小。I2S和I2C的名称非常相似,但请记住它们根本不是一回事,甚至时间也不太相似。也就是说,I2S最相似的是SPI。I2S规范的最终修订是在1996年。
怎样才能成为单片机工程师?
大家好,我从事嵌入式软件开发已经十多年了。欢迎关注和交流。
SCM Engineer,就这个名称而言,通常指硬件工程师。从事单片机开发工作,可分为软件工程师和硬件工程师。如今,分工非常明确。一般来说,编写软件的人不需要熟悉硬件,只要能调用API或阅读编程指令即可。成熟的平台或团队将提供库函数版本或注册版本供开发和应用。做硬件,不需要懂编程,只需要懂电路图,能分析,能换板,能测量。
熟悉软件和硬件的人是软件的底层工程师。在硬件方面,应了解电路图、各元件的功能、各电路、各电网、各IP的工作原理,熟悉基本元件的焊接操作,能使用示波器、万用表,甚至逻辑分析仪、装载机等软件,熟悉C语言,汇编语言,熟悉I2C、SPI、can、SDIO、USB、I2S等协议,熟悉GPIO配置。编程指南、数据手册、原理图和丝网图是底层工程师最常用的四本书。
当然,由于模块化的分工,液晶、传感器、nandflash等IP都被分成了不同的工程师甚至团队,所以要做底层,写驱动,通常只需要熟悉相应的模块即可。
十多年的工作经验,我调试过很多开发板,包括裸板。我最大的感受是:理论正确,做板有力,能调整好。首先,软件应在理论上正确,并严格遵守编程指南和数据手册。使开发板强大意味着有能力测量、分析和焊接开发板,而不必求助于硬件。那样的话,时间成本太高了。
谢谢。
i2s协议飞利浦标准与msb标准有什么区别?
I2S(内部IC声音总线)是飞利浦为数字音频设备之间的音频数据传输开发的总线标准。
I2S和SPDIF的数据格式区别?
I2S和SPDIF之间的数据格式差异:
SPDIF与I2S信号一样,是一种传输协议。
I2S协议规定左声道信息在高电平传输,右声道信息在低电平传输。
SPDIF是Sony和Philips数字音频接口的缩写。就传输方式而言,SPDIF分为输出(SPDIF out)和输入(SPDIF in)。目前,大多数声卡芯片都可以支持SPDIF输出,但需要注意的是,并不是每个产品都会提供数字接口。SPDIF接口是索尼和飞利浦共同开发的数字音频接口。
I2C总线主要用于电视和其他家用电器(图形卡和显示器之间的通信也是如此),I2S(inter-IC sound)是飞利浦公司为数字音频设备(如CD播放器、数字声音处理器、数字电视音频系统)之间的音频数据传输而开发的总线标准。采用了时钟和数据信号沿独立线路传输的设计。通过对数据和时钟信号的分离,避免了时差引起的失真,节省了购买专业设备抵抗音频抖动的成本。
标准I2S总线电缆由三条串行线组成:
一条是时分复用(TDM)数据线
一条是字选择线
一条是时钟线。
几种常见的I2S格式?
I2S有四个主要信号:
SCLK:串行时钟,也称为位时钟(BCLK),即SCLK对数字音频的每一位数据有一个脉冲。SCLK的频率=2×采样频率×采样位
lrck:帧时钟,用于切换左右通道的数据。lrck的频率=采样频率。
SData:串行数据,即二进制补码表示的音频数据
MCLK:主时钟,也称为系统时钟。为了更好地实现系统间的同步,MCLK的频率是采样频率的256倍或384倍。
i2s 接口怎么用 音频传输中的i2s协议 i2c和i2s的区别
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。